Originally Posted by chiefculprit
My 06 2500 MC is for some reason listed as commercial and was $695, haven't had to smog since I bought in Nov '10. Can you change from commercial to private? Read something about throwing a shell on but want to make sure before asking DMV and getting shell.
Yes, and no. In CA, it is possible to change your plates to non-commercial, but you have to have a "camper permanently attached", as well as completing a "Certification of Vehicle for Human Habitation". Your camper must have closets, cabinets, kitchen units or fixtures, and bath or toilet rooms. So, no, a shell won't do it by itself.

I have done it, change from commercial to passenger/standard plate. Commercial has 1 letter on plate passenger has 3, unless personal. I put a nice Vision shell on. The deal is it is just another way for the state (CA) to tax you. I went from a $636 DMV fee to a $370 fee. The kicker is in the weight fee. For my 06' 2500 is was $270, if I left it commercial which I would have to pay each year. DMV said well you can haul a lot of stuff. I said I don't have a busness, they said it doesn't matter all pick-ups are commercial in CA. You have to bring your pink slip with you because they change it from commercial to passenger on the title. If you finance your truck, call your loan people they will mail the pink in , fill out the form, pay a small fee, (of coarse) and get new plates. Loan people don't care if the title is commercial or passenger. Doesn't change the value of the truck.
